- Book Synopsis
- So you think you're special? Just because people have built cities, invented pop-up toasters and put people on the Moon that they are somehow different from (or better than) other living things? Well it's time to think again! Humanimal explores the interconnections of the human and natural worlds in ways you never before imagined… Inside you will discover how slime moulds learn how to navigate through a maze; how rats are ticklish and how it makes them laugh out loud; how elephants have funerals for their lost loved ones; how bees vote in elections to decide where to locate their nests; how crows use cars to crack nuts and a whole lot more! This richly illustrated, mesmerising exploration shows that humans and other animals don't just live on the same planet, they also share many of the same patterns of behaviour, making us all fellow players in the drama that is life on Earth. Fascinating and stunningly illustrated, Humanimal explores and celebrates the astonishing ways in which animals and humans are alike. Written by Christopher Lloyd, the bestselling author of Absolutely Everything, and illustrated by the superbly talented Mark Ruffle. Including a colourful jacket with a wonderful animal surprise underneath, this book will astound and amaze children aged 7-11, along with their family and friends, too!
- About The Author
- Christopher Lloyd graduated with a first-class degree in history from Cambridge University. He began his career as a journalist with The Sunday Times newspaper, before setting out to write books. After his adult world history book, What on Earth Happened?, Christopher turned his attention to children's books. He is the author of the children's non-fiction book Absolutely Everything! and the adult non-fiction book What on Earth Happened!, and the editor of the international bestseller Britannica All New Children's Encyclopedia. Together, his books have sold more than 1.5 million copies worldwide.
